Josh Inglis st Lenton b Steve OKeefe

Steve OKeefe to Josh Inglis, out Stumped!! Has Josh Inglis been stumped? Lenton looks very confident, he did drag his foot forward, did he get it back in time? No, it's on the line and that means it's OUT. The dropped chance doesn't cost anything for the Sixers and the Scorchers are on the ropes - lovely bit of flight from O'Keefe, slower and spun away from off, drqgged Inglis forward on the drive and beat him on the outside edge. Sharp work from Lenton as he whipped the bails off, with Inglis struggling to drag his right-foot back in. Josh Inglis st Lenton b Steve OKeefe 13(13) [4s-2]
